Strmnica
Strmnica is a cliff in Montenegro and has an elevation of 548 metres. Strmnica is situated nearby to the locality Stubica, as well as near Župina.Places of Interest

Danilovgrad
Town
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0 rs.
Danilovgrad is a town in central Montenegro. It has a population of 6,852, according to the 2011 census. It is situated in the Danilovgrad Municipality which lies along the main route between Montenegro's two largest cities, Podgorica and Nikšić. Danilovgrad is situated 8 km west of Strmnica.
